DetailsDescription:
Totem 2.24.2 needs to be rebuild against version 1.2.14 of libcamel which is shipped with evolution-data-server 2.24.1-1. Current version was build with libcamel 1.2.13 as a dependency. Additional info: * package version(s) * config and/or log files etc. totem 2.24.2-1 evolution-data-server 2.24.1-1 Steps to reproduce: [user@host ~]$ totem totem: error while loading shared libraries: libcamel-1.2.so.13: cannot open shared object file: No such file or directory |
